Abstract / Session Overview

Explore Yale University’s admin access process, blending distributed support and centralized ownership. Showcasing how we select designated requestors, format admin roles/permissions, and manage the renewal process. Learn about our onboarding tutorial, FERPA/Acceptable Use Policy requirement, and reporting. We share insights gained from working with our community to streamline this process.
